Pet dogs are incredibly adaptable, and domestication allows them to cope with unfamiliar conditions and circumstances, and most dogs respond very well to the stresses of domestic life. On the other hand, some dogs may find it difficult to adapt and, as a result, live in a perpetual state of stress, making life difficult for them and their owners.

There are several ways you can manage stress in dogs and other pets. For example, a high-quality diet and plenty of activities are essential for dog's mental health.

Practical training provides a basis for the contract between you and your pet and establishes goals that you will fulfil, thus reducing confusion for a nervous dog.

Avoid putting them in difficult circumstances. For example, if your dog is sensitive to noisy sounds, don't put them in a noisy environment.

Your dog's psychological condition is affected by your psychological state, according to some research studies. Manage and handle your stressors so you can manage your dogs'

This book provides proven techniques to overcome stress in dogs and other Pets.
